I can't remember what program I used. But you run the game with it when you load a level and walk about textures get stored in your computers memory, then they can be extracted.

I didn't try it with RF2 but it worked with almost every game.

Ok. I found a program that sort of supports extraction of RF2 files.

Found here >http://www.watto.org/extract/info.html

Game Extractor made by Watto Studio's. Supports a lot of games. The interface requires Java. For RF2, the supported games section states that some archives are writable

Ok cool it works, BUT saves the geometry textures as 128x128 is this really the maximum they used?
   



Sephiroth_RIC   Posted 2nd Apr 2012 6:19pm
L4Y Member
Post 318 / 381

probably, for geometry.

in rf 1, if you increase the resolution of geometry, it looks really bad. not sure how it works in rf 2.
